About Aurora 60505, IL

Aurora is located in Illinois. Aurora, Illinois 60505has a population of 198,456. Aurora 60505 is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 41.6% households with children. The county percentage for households with children is 36%.

The median household income in Aurora, Illinois 60505 is $73,782. The median household income for the surrounding county is $82,067 compared to the national median of $66,222. The median age of people living in Aurora 60505 is 34.6 years.

Aurora Weather

The average high temperature in July is 84.2 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 10.5 degrees. The annual precipitation is 38.39.
